Information and Data Services - Clerical/Admin Officer

Location: Plymouth, PL6 5WS (fully office based)

Contract: Temporary, currently until 4th December 2026 (may be a chance of an extension)

Hours: Full Time, 37.5 hours per week, Monday-Friday, 8am-4pm/9am-5pm (flexibility required)

Pay rate: £13.90ph, paid weekly

Start Date: Monday 15th June 2026

Reporting to the Land Charges Team, this role will help deliver a first‑class Tier 1 specialist service. The Team is responsible for IOPN searches, Land Charges Searches and Official Copies, together with ancillary duties, to achieve a three‑day speed of service.


Key Responsibilities

* Handle customer enquiries and referrals in relation to Land Charges correspondence, applying HM Land Registry practice and consulting HMLR Guidance to ensure correct procedures are followed, including taking telephone enquiries and contacting customers by telephone.
* Seek the advice of senior technicians and/or colleagues to deal with points outside the technical authority or ability.
* Take ownership of own development, building capabilities through continuous learning.
* Undertake other duties as required to meet business needs and support delivery of Land Charges statutes regarding speed of service.
* Maintain awareness of service and agency wide aims and standards required in the role.
* Support Land Charges management, fully participating in embedding any changes to deliver service improvements and responding to the ever‑changing environment and needs of customers.
* Stay connected to wider casework initiatives, whether national or at the local office, ensuring adoption and maintenance of relevant standard operating procedures.


Essential Skills

* Able to maintain attention to detail and accuracy with a capability to respond to gaps, errors and irregularities in information.
* Able to effectively follow written procedures.
* Experience working as part of a team to deliver common goals.
* Strong organisational and time management skills and the ability to work quickly, prioritising personal workload effectively.
* Able to demonstrate effective verbal and written communication skills.
* Experience using Microsoft Office, including knowledge of Outlook, Word and Excel.


Requirements

* Successful candidates will be subject to a basic DBS check and 3 years of referencing.
